Integer to real vhdl
Nettet4. jun. 2024 · Type conversion in VHDL: real to integer - Is the rounding mode specified? 19,003 From IEEE Std 1076-2002 section 7.3.5 "Type conversions" The conversion of a floating point value to an integer type rounds to the nearest integer; if the value is halfway between two integers, rounding may be up or down. NettetVHDL standard packages and types. The following packages should be installed along with the VHDL compiler and simulator. The packages that you need, except for "standard", must be specifically accessed by each of your source files with statements such as: library IEEE; use IEEE.std_logic_1164. all ; use IEEE.std_logic_textio. all ; use IEEE.std ...
Integer to real vhdl
Did you know?
Nettet23. sep. 2024 · Following is example code describinghow to convert a STD_LOGIC_VECTOR to a signed Integer: LIBRARY ieee; USE … NettetType conversion in VHDL: real to integer - Different behavior in Vivado Synth. While debugging the handling of user defined physical types in Vivado (I'll write a seperate …
NettetVHDL Lenguajes descriptores de hardware VHDL - Introducción - Entidad de diseño (declaración de entidad y cuerpo d e arquitectura) - Tipos ... BIT_VECTOR, INTEGER_VECTOR, REAL_VECTOR, and TIME_VECTOR (definidos en el paquete STANDARD ) Array Tipos compuestos (ejemplos) VHDL Sistemas Digitales - FIUBA . … NettetFixed and floating point numbers in VHDL Engineering Department in Ferrara Fixed pointFloating pointProjects 1 Motivations Machine learning applications such as those based on neural networks require the use of real values Floating point units are no longer a need of scientific calculus only VHDL - 2008 supports both fixed and floating point
Nettet2. apr. 2012 · Ray Andrak. #3 / 5. Converting INTEGER to REAL numbers. cast both as reals and put the result in a real. Not synthesizable, but. sufficient for simulation. real_result<=real (integer_num)/real (integer_denom); Quote: > I wrote a "cache simulator" in VHDL and need to output some statistics at. Nettet2. apr. 2012 · from package ieee.textio to print a real value into a line and then output it to the screen. Procedure write has an parameter DIGIT to specify the number of digits …
NettetThe simplest conversion is from integer to time : -- Time_value := Int_value * Time_unit; timeout := intmax * 1 ns; Conversion from real to time requires additional typecast (type conversion): -- Time_value := integer (Real_value) * Time_unit; timeout := integer (realmax) * 1 ns;>
NettetIn VHDL 2024, the integer type is expanded to 64 bits. Please implement this in vivado. Synthesis Like Answer Share 4 answers 448 views michaelc, rnp, and 2 others like this. Related Questions Nothing found IMPLEMENTATION VITIS VITIS AI & AI HLS PRODUCTION CARDS AND EVALUATION BOARDS ABOUT OUR COMMUNITY 开 … great addington northamptonshireNettet29. jan. 2024 · The integer data type and its subtypes are defined in the “standard” package from the “std” library. The integer type is used to define objects whose value is always a whole number. VHDL doesn’t specify the exact number of bits for the integer type, but any VHDL implementation should support at least a 32-bit realization. great addington to thrapstonNettet10. mai 2024 · When we assign data to vector types in VHDL we use quotation marks (") instead of apostrophes. We can also specify data using hexadecimal notation by appending an x to the start of the data. However, this only works if the number of bits in the vector is a factor of four. great addington manorNettet4. jun. 2024 · Type conversion in VHDL: real to integer - Is the rounding mode specified? 19,003 From IEEE Std 1076-2002 section 7.3.5 "Type conversions" The conversion of … great additionNettetViewed 23k times. 20. I'm a bit confused on if I should be using integers in VHDL for synthesis signals and ports, etc. I use std_logic at top level ports, but internally I was using ranged integers all over the place. However, I've stumbled across a few references to people saying you should only use signed/unsigned for synthesis-targeted code. great addition 意味Nettet10. feb. 2013 · To convert between integer and std_logic_vector types, you must first convert to signed or unsigned. If you do not restrict the range when defining an integer, the compiler will assume a 32-bit width. Depending on your synthesis tool and its settings, the default bit width of 32 may or may not be optimized out to the appropriate bit width. great addition to teamNettetTime to REAL & REAL to time 2. Type Conversion from Real to Time 3. Type conversion from TIME to INTEGER or REAL 4. real to time in ns conversion 5. conversion of hexidecimal to ascii in telnet session in real time 6. alpha osf1 real conversion to sgi real 7. real*4 to real*8 conversion 8. real time dispaly of time. 9. great additions construction co levittown ny